What are the responsibilities and job description for the Carpenter/Laborer position at Transformation Design and Remodel?
- We are seeking a motivated and skilled Carpenter/Laborer to join our dynamic construction team.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work on a variety of residential projects, including framing, trim work, remodeling, and restoration. The ideal candidate will be energetic, detail-oriented, and eager to contribute to high-quality craftsmanship. You will be responsible for assisting with construction tasks, operating hand and power tools safely, interpreting technical drawings, and ensuring projects are completed efficiently and to specifications. This paid position provides valuable experience in the construction industry while supporting your growth as a versatile tradesperson.
Duties
- Read and interpret construction plans, blueprints, and technical drawings to accurately execute project requirements.
- Operate hand tools and power tools for woodworking, framing, trim carpentry, and other construction tasks.
- Assist with residential carpentry projects including door hanging, fixture installation, flooring, tile laying, and stucco application.
- Perform heavy lifting and physically demanding tasks such as rebar installation, concrete forming, plastering, and water damage restoration.
- Use woodworking machines safely to cut, shape, and assemble wood construction materials for framing and finishing work.
- Support site preparation by installing metal studs, drywall (including caulking), mold remediation tasks, and reinstallation of fixtures.
- Maintain a clean and safe work environment by adhering to power tool safety protocols and ensuring proper handling of all equipment.
Experience
- Previous construction experience in residential or commercial settings is highly preferred.
- Familiarity with blueprint reading and interpreting construction plans is essential.
- Hands-on experience with hand tools such as saws, hammers, drills; power tools including saws for woodworking; and woodworking machines.
- Knowledge of various carpentry disciplines including framing (metal stud or wood), trim carpentry, door hanging, flooring installation, tile laying, and remodeling projects.
- Experience working on construction sites with an understanding of safety procedures related to power tools and heavy lifting.
- Background in restoration industry tasks such as mold remediation or water damage repair is a plus.
- Ability to perform physical labor involving heavy lifting while maintaining safety standards.
